A research shows that the humans have been living on this planet since 176,000 years approximately. The archaeological discoveries therefore lead us to believe that humans had inhabited in this world before, actually much before the advent of our generation Adam, approx. 6000 years ago. Now this contradicts the statement of the Bible that Adam was the first man created on earth (Genesis 1:26 to 2:8).


Didn’t I say ‘Few Concepts of the Bible are corrupted’ today?

Much earlier than the above mentioned discoveries became public, The Promised Prophet (pbuh), the re-advent of Jesus, His Holiness Mirza Ghulam Ahmad (as) had said, that:


“We believe in the existence of human race before Adam”. We do not accept that the world began with the birth of ‘this’ Adam (of 6000 years ago) or that before this there was nothing, and God was, as it were idle and without work. Neither do we claim that all mankind are the progeny of the self-same Adam. 


On the contrary we hold that this Adam was not the first man on this planet, Earth. Mankind existed even before him, as is hinted by the Quran, in the worlds of the Lord itself, where He says referring to Adam, “I am about to place a vicegerent (Khalifa) in the earth.” Khalifa (Arabic word) means ‘successor’, so it is clear that man existed even before Adam. (Malfooza’at Vol. 10, Page 426).


Muhyud-Din Ibn Arabi, the great Muslim mystic reminds us a saying of the Holy Prophet (Pbuh) that God had brought into being no less than a (100,000) hundred thousand Adams (peace be upon them all) (Futuhat ii, p. 607)

God’s Prophets:

Nations have risen and fallen, civilizations have flourished and perished, and many cycles of Mankind have appeared and disappeared. And to lead all of these, to show and guide them along the right path, the messengers were sent. God, the One, just wants all mankind to live with peace, so were sent the prophets as messengers of the lord to promote peace.

You see my point? The below will help you understand better. The Qur’an says:

…there is a Guide for every people. (Ch.13:V.8)

…there is no people to whom a Warner has not been sent. (Ch.35:V.25) 


Let’s check the definitions:


Prophets: are the chosen ones from the Lord, sent with laws/guidelines to reform the world, bring peace and harmony.

Books: are the laws or the commandments from God (few suited to a particular prophet’s time and one was to last forever).

Religion: is a system of beliefs which includes code of ethics and philosophy of life.
